Yes, WIPERAPP can run within virtual machine (VM) environments, particularly for managing network-based wiping operations. Organizations can deploy WIPERAPP on a VMware server or other virtualized environments inside their corporate infrastructure, allowing them to connect and wipe hundreds or thousands of networked laptops and PCs over the local network.
However, since WIPERAPP performs low-level data erasure by interfacing directly with storage device firmware, it requires a physical connection to the drives for full functionality. This means:
- RAID-connected drives are not accessible for direct wiping.
- Virtual disks can be wiped, but only using the Overwrite method—advanced erasure techniques like CryptoScramble or BlockErase are not supported in a VM environment.
For effective data sanitization, it’s recommended to run WIPERAPP directly on physical hardware to ensure complete and secure erasure of data from storage devices.
